scons: Fix python-config parsing by adding strip()
This patch fixes an issue with the way the python-config path is parsed, as it caused issues on systems where a newline ended up being included in the path.
This commit is contained in:
parent
ca90a54476
commit
c970c28af1
1 changed files with 2 additions and 1 deletions
|
@ -876,7 +876,8 @@ if main['M5_BUILD_CACHE']:
|
||||||
# First we check if python2-config exists, else we use python-config
|
# First we check if python2-config exists, else we use python-config
|
||||||
python_config = readCommand(['which', 'python2-config'], exception='').strip()
|
python_config = readCommand(['which', 'python2-config'], exception='').strip()
|
||||||
if not os.path.exists(python_config):
|
if not os.path.exists(python_config):
|
||||||
python_config = readCommand(['which', 'python-config'], exception='')
|
python_config = readCommand(['which', 'python-config'],
|
||||||
|
exception='').strip()
|
||||||
py_includes = readCommand([python_config, '--includes'],
|
py_includes = readCommand([python_config, '--includes'],
|
||||||
exception='').split()
|
exception='').split()
|
||||||
# Strip the -I from the include folders before adding them to the
|
# Strip the -I from the include folders before adding them to the
|
||||||
|
|
Loading…
Reference in a new issue